Immunizations

Employees, residents, and students can receive covered immunizations by appointment.

If you have patient exposure:

  • Hepatitis B Vaccine (HBV)
  • Tetanus, diphtheria, acellular pertussis (Tdap)
  • Measles, mumps, Rubella (MMR)
  • Varicella (chicken pox)
  • Influenza

If you have exposure to non-human primates:

  • Hepatitis B Vaccine (HBV)
  • Hepatitis A Vaccine (HAV)
  • Tetanus, diphtheria, acellular pertussis (Tdap)
  • Measles, mumps, Rubella (MMR)
  • Influenza
